Maruti Suzuki India (MSIL) said on Thursday its operations are unaffected by the global rare earth magnet shortage, but added that the situation is "uncertain and evolving". The firm said it is exploring multiple solutions to maintain continuity in operations and will notify stakeholders in case of material impact.

Russian President Vladimir Putin has declared a three-day ceasefire in Ukraine starting from midnight of May 7-8 to mark the 80th anniversary of Nazi Germany's defeat in World War II. Putin urged the Kiev regime to follow suit, stating that the ceasefire will be in effect until midnight of May 10-11. Russia also reiterated its readiness for peace talks without preconditions and called for constructive interaction with international partners. The announcement comes as Russia prepares for its Victory Day celebrations on May 9, commemorating the defeat of Nazi Germany in World War II.
